The purpose of this study is to reexamine the mechanism of design and the aesthetic principle from a viewpoint of effect-optical image of substance, and to construct the more comprehensive theory of design in Modern Architecture. In this paper, in order to clarify the basic problem of architectural design that Stability and Conveniency occasionally impair Beauty, I analized the change of designs in Mendelsohn's Schocken Department Store and the transition of sketches in Mies' Tugendhat House. As the result, there seems to be a mechanism. It is as follows. The changes of form caused by Stability and Conveniency bring another kind of optical image of substance into the facade and change the optical grouping of the elements in the facade. Under the mixed condition and the unstability of the grouping of the elements, consequently, a sense of disharmony and ambiguity are brought out, which therefore impair Beauty. So considering that forms in Modern Architecture intrinsically bring about many different kinds of optical image of substance, it seems that this mechanism is the basic formative problem in Modern Architecture.
